Crime Rate In Tuscaloosa, AL Summary

Crime in Tuscaloosa research summary. HomeSnacks has been using Saturday Night Science to report crime data in Tuscaloosa over the past eight years using the FBI Crime Explorer. Based on the most recently available data released on October 17, 2023, we found the following about crime in Tuscaloosa:

  • There were 3,739 total crimes committed in Tuscaloosa in the last reporting year.
  • On a rate basis, there were 3,284.6 total crimes per 100K people in Tuscaloosa.
  • The overall crime rate in Tuscaloosa is 54.99% above the national average.
  • Tuscaloosa ranks #222 safest out of 278 cities in Alabama.
  • Tuscaloosa ranks #8,826 safest out of 9,896 cities in the United States.

Because the crime rate is so low in America, we use "per 100,000 people" to make the number a bit easier to compare across locations visually. It's mathematically the same as per capita comparisons and isn't meant to convey that 100,000+ people live in a location.

Tuscaloosa Vs Alabama And National Crime Rates

According to the most recent data from the FBI, the total crime rate in Tuscaloosa is 3,284.6 per 100,000 people. That's 54.99% higher than the national rate of 2,119.2 per 100,000 people and 70.64% higher than the Alabama total crime rate of 1,924.9 per 100,000 people.

  • There were 630 violent crimes in Tuscaloosa in the last reporting year.
  • The violent crime rate in Tuscaloosa is 553.4 per 100,000 people.
  • You have a 1 in 180.7 chance of being the victim of a violent crime in Tuscaloosa each year. That compares to a 1 in 277.9 chance statewide.
  • That's 54.16% higher than the national rate of 359.0 per 100,000 people.
  • And 53.79% higher than the Alabama violent crime rate of 359.9 per 100,000 people.
